Abstract

Official abstract text for this publication.

A bicycle includes a computing device including a processor and a memory. The processor is programmed to communicate with a user input device of a vehicle when the bicycle is docked to the vehicle. The processor is programmed to communicate with a mobile device when the bicycle is undocked from the vehicle.

First claim

Opening claim text (preview).

The invention claimed is: 1. A bicycle comprising: a computing device including a processor and a memory; the processor being programmed to communicate with a user input device of a vehicle when the bicycle is docked to the vehicle and being programmed to communicate with a mobile device when the bicycle is undocked from the vehicle. 2. The bicycle as set forth in claim 1 wherein the processor is programmed to automatically communicate with the user input device of the vehicle when the bicycle is docked to the vehicle. 3. The bicycle as set forth in claim 2 wherein the processor is programmed to automatically discontinue communication with the mobile device when the bicycle is docked to the vehicle. 4. The bicycle as set forth in claim 1 wherein the processor is programmed to communicate information from one of the user input device and the mobile device to the other of the user input device and the mobile device when the bicycle is docked to the vehicle. 5. The bicycle as set forth in claim 1 further comprising a connection and configured to communicate with both the user input device and the mobile device. 6. The bicycle as set forth in claim 1 wherein the connection is one of a wired connection or a wireless connection. 7. The bicycle as set forth in claim 1 wherein the processor is programmed to receive an instruction to establish communication with at least one of the user input device of the vehicle and the mobile device. 8. The bicycle as set forth in claim 1 wherein the processor is programmed to receive data for at least one of battery charge, travel range, frame unfold check, tire pressure, and active safety system and wherein the processor communicates the data to the user input device of a vehicle when the bicycle is docked to the vehicle and wherein the processor communicates the data to the mobile device when the bicycle is undocked from the vehicle. 9. The bicycle as set forth in claim 1 further comprising a frame and a docking station on the frame configured to support the mobile device. 10. A system comprising a computing device having a processor and a memory, the memory storing instructions, the instructions comprising programming to: detect at least one of when a bicycle is docked to a vehicle and when the bicycle is undocked from the vehicle; and communicate with a user input device of the vehicle when the bicycle is docked to the vehicle and communicate with a mobile device when the bicycle is undocked from the vehicle. 11. The system as set forth in claim 10 wherein the instructions further comprise programming to automatically switch communication from the user input device of the vehicle to the mobile device when the bicycle is undocked from the vehicle. 12. The system as set forth in claim 10 wherein the instructions further comprise programming to automatically switch communication from the mobile device to the user input device of the vehicle when the bicycle is docked to the vehicle. 13. The system as set forth in claim 10 wherein the instructions further comprise programming to communicate information from one of the user input device and the mobile device to the other of the user input device and the mobile device when the bicycle is docked to the vehicle. 14. The system as set forth in claim 10 wherein the instructions further comprise programming to receive data for at least one of battery charge, travel range, frame unfold check, tire pressure, and active safety system and to communicate the data to the user input device of a vehicle when the bicycle is docked to the vehicle and to communicate the data to the mobile device when the bicycle is undocked from the vehicle. 15. The system as set forth in claim 10 wherein the instructions further comprise programming to receive an instruction to establish communication with at least one of the user input device of the vehicle and the mobile device. 16. A method comprising: detecting at least one of when a bicycle is docked to a vehicle and detecting when the bicycle is undocked from the vehicle; and communicating data between a computing device of the bicycle and a user input device of the vehicle when the bicycle is docked to the vehicle and communicating data between the computing device of the bicycle and a mobile device when the bicycle is undocked from the vehicle. 17. The method as set forth in claim 16 further comprising automatically switching communication with the computing device of the bicycle from the user input device of the vehicle to the mobile device when the bicycle is undocked from the vehicle. 18. The method as set forth in claim 16 further comprising automatically switching communication with the computing device of the bicycle from the mobile device to the user input device of the vehicle when the bicycle is docked to the vehicle. 19. The method as set forth in claim 16 further comprising communicating information from one of the user input device and the mobile device to the other of the user input device and the mobile device when the bicycle is docked to the vehicle. 20. The method as set forth in claim 16 wherein the data includes at least one of battery charge, travel range, frame unfold check, tire pressure, and active safety system.
